Dolly Hannon Symposium
October 23 & 24
Please join us at Coda Cavallo Riding Academy, 11707 North 126th Street, Omaha, NE 68142 October 23 & 24 for an unparalleled educational opportunity!
Dolly will be providing education for participants and auditors showing dressage development “through the levels”. Western Dressage and Classical Dressage participants will be riding jointly through the day. Beginning with Intro, progressing through Level 3/Third Level. The day will conclude with Prix St. George and Intermediare I freestyles.

SCHEDULE for BOTH DAYS
8:30 am Introduction with Dolly
9:15 am   USDF Intro Level Rides
10:30 am USDF Training Level
11:30 am USDF First Level / WDAA Level 1
12:30 pm Lunch/Educational Presentation
  •  Sat:  Equine Rehab
  •  Sun:  Equine Body work
1:15 pm USDF Second Level (Transition 1st to 2nd) 
2:15 pm Transition 2nd to 3rd, and upward from 3rd
3:30 pm USDF Third Level / WDAA Level 3
4:30 pm Freestyles PSG and I1

Movement and Body Awareness Series  Jennifer Kotylo

Improve Your Riding Through Movement - Jennifer Kotylo 

Jennifer is a USDF bronze, silver, and gold medalist and is certified in Eckart Meyner's Balimo work, Core Dynamics Pilates, Equilates, and other movement modalities.  Jennifer will be discussing simple movements that can unlock our bodies while riding.  The aim is to improve your riding and your horse's way of going! ​ 
​Please visit Jennifer's website for more information:  http://jenniferkotylo.com

​Bring out the yoga mats and notepads and enjoy the interaction sessions with Jennifer.  A total of five sessions are scheduled and the cost is one time $50 for all five sessions.  The sessions will be a combination of lecture and exercises and will be recorded.
